Toledo Radio: Sheryl Underwood To Debut Talk Show

Posted on 01:12 by Unknown

Sheryl Underwood
Sheryl Underwood heats up drive-time as her radio show "Sheryl Underwood In The Afternoon" joins the program line-up of WJUC The Juice 107.3 FM in Toledo, Ohio. "Sheryl Underwood In The Afternoon," begins airing Friday, August 2 from 3pm - 7 pm daily.

"Sheryl Underwood In The Afternoon" gives listeners' an all-access pass to entertaining and enlightening conversations about news stories and issues of the day. Sheryl and the crew, broadcasting from The Juice studios, will be live the entire month of August, putting their particular spin on the topics people are talking about.

According to Sheryl the show fits right in to the taping schedule for THE TALK, which she co-hosts on CBS television, and her philanthropic endeavors. She adds, "I am excited and proud to be working in Toledo, especially at this station. I feel like I've got new friends and a new family. I'm looking forward to being on the radio again. I've wanted to do this for a while.

I believe that there is room on the radio for diverse voices. The radio experience that I had with the Tom Joyner Morning Show, and hosting "The Sheryl Underwood Show" on Jamie Foxx's The Foxxhole as well as my current role as a contributor on "The Steve Harvey Morning Show," have brought me to this place. "

W. Charles Welch, station owner, says "The Juice FM 107.3 is both honored and excited to be the home of Sheryl Underwood In The Afternoon. From the moment we met it was apparent that our station and Sheryl Underwood would be a perfect fit for each other. This is one of the biggest moments in the more than 40 years of my broadcasting career. God is good!"
